Today's post is on Betrayed Desires. Betrayed Desires is a dark gray-blue holographic polish. The color is gorgeous and I was quite happy to see that it was very blue toned and not just another dark gray holographic. Blue toned grays are more flattering on my skintone. It is a bit of a color changer because it looks gray or blue depending on the lighting. This is 2 easy coats with top coat. No issues to report!

Dandy Nails Week, Day 1: Waste Away With Me!

Good morning readers! Hope you are all having a wonderful and family filled Father's Day! Today is the start of a 5 day "week" of new Dandy Nails polishes! I hope you are excited to see these beauties! I'm going to start out with one of my favorites from this new collection!

Waste Away With Me is a periwinkle suede (matte) finish polish. It has a gorgeous pink shimmer with teeny blue micro glitters and its is absolutely gorgeous! I'm showing three easy coats below without top coat. I love how smooth this dried without any uneven patches or bumps. It has a fantastic formula!



Look at the gorgeous sparkle!


And how could I not take a few pics with top coat? It intensifies the color and shimmer, so if you are not a fan of a matte/suede finish, you will be happy with top coat!

I've decided to end this week long event with a very special polish. This is Flamingo Kisses. It is inspired by Victoria Soto, a brave teacher lost in the Sandy Hook tragedy. Sandy from Dandy Nails found out that Victoria loved collecting flamingos of all sizes, so she made this gorgeous polish to honor her and her bravery. 100% of the profits of this polish will go to the Victoria L. Soto Memorial Fund for Education. 

It is a gorgeous color and applied beautifully! A soft pink base with multicolored flecks aimed to create a flamingo-like look. I did 2 coats with one coat of top coat for the pictures below.

I thought this polish deserved some pretty free hand nail art so I drew a flamingo (OPI Sparrow Me The Drama) and some kisses (OPI Houston We Have a Purple)! The kisses were inspired by Sarah's Lover's Kisses post from last year, and were super easy with a dotting tool.

Dandy Nails Week! Day 1: Started Out with a Kiss

Hello readers! Today starts a new week long event on Adventures In Acetone: Dandy Nails Week! I have 7 new polishes to share with you and we will spotlight one each day. I have to keep you coming back, right?

Anyway, we will start the week off with the most surprising favorite of the bunch: Started Out With A Kiss. Sandy describes it as a, "sheer peach jelly with a delicate shimmer. Accentuated with pastel blues and pinks." If you have been following me for a little while, you will know that nudes and pinks aren't really my favorite polishes. I'm a teal-periwinkle-blue-purple polish girl! But, there is just something about this gorgeous polish that begged me to wear it as a full manicure when I was done swatching. I am not sure what-- maybe it's the shimmer, or maybe it is the gorgeous muted glitter combination. Whatever it is, I am in love. 

Below I am showing 2 coats with 1 coat of top coat. I debated on a third coat to hide the slight VNL(Visible Nail Line) but I don't mind it so I left it at 2. The formula was easy to work with and the glitters came out as you see in the photos. I didn't have to dab or manipulate them at all.
